Redemption: The Truth Behind the Michael Jackson Child Molestation Allegation is the book that proves Michael Jackson was not a child molester.
Redemption was authored by Geraldine Hughes who worked for Evan Chandler's attorney and she witnessed the extortion plot which launched the false child molestation allegation against Michael Jackson when he refused to pay them $20 million dollars for a movie deal. After two allegations of child molestation and one trial in which Michael Jackson was acquitted on all 10 counts, Redemption tells how the false allegation of child molestation all began. After reading Redemption, it will answer questions such as "why did Michael Jackson settle the civil lawsuit in 1993" and "if he was innocent, why did he pay $20 million dollars to his accuser." Redemption explains how Michael Jackson did not pay a dime of the settlement out of his pocket and tries to explain why he decided to settle with his extortioners.
